Hey Priva,

Quick heads-up before Friday's DR drill for the Inkmill markdown pipeline: we'll restore the renderer config from the cold backup, so you'll need the escrow credentials handy. Grab a coffee first — the restore takes a while. For the sealed vault copy, the recovery passphrase is below.

recovery phrase for kahop-kahap: istys-novdor-joreth-silir-eliys

## Offline Mode — Plugin Considerations

When Fernpath enters offline mode, plugins must queue survey writes locally and defer sync callbacks until connectivity resumes. Do not assume timestamps are server-authoritative while offline; reconciliation happens on reconnect. Test your plugin against the sync simulator before release. The offline subsystem ships with the following default configuration values.

config for tagaf-bawif:
[norok]
host = norok.ordinworks.local
user = norok_svc
database = norok_prod

Test plan — Lattixa Graph Viewer, dependency edge rendering. Scope: verify cyclic deps render with the warning badge, orphan nodes get parked in the sidebar, and the zoom cache doesn't leak node metadata between projects. We'll seed three fake manifests (small, gnarly, and the 9k-node monster from the Pellwick repo). Heads up for security review: the viewer calls the manifest API with elevated read scope, so tenant isolation checks matter here. For running the suite against staging yourself, auth with the token below.

login token, yajeg-fawif: eyJhbGciOiJIUzI1NiIsInR5cCI6IkpXVCJ9.eyJzdWIiOiIEdPQYnZXaZIn0.HSRTnYZBx0Qc

## Data Stores: Encoding Detection

When users upload text files to Glyphon, we sniff the encoding (BOM check, then heuristic scan) before anything touches the parser. Misdetected files get quarantined, not rejected — they sit in the `quarantine_blobs` table with the raw bytes and our best guess attached. Worth reviewing: quarantined content is stored unsanitized by design, so access is locked to the triage role. The quarantine database is reachable via the connection string below.

replica DSN, bagaf-bagep: mssql://praion_svc:7RJjXrE@db-3c46.halixcorp.internal:5432/zorix